Nitya karma Nitya karma refers to those '' karmas'' (or rituals) which have to be performed daily by Hindus. The Hindu Shastras say that not performing nitya karmas leads to sin. The nitya karmas include: *Snana (bathing) *Sandhyavandanam * Devataarchanam * ...
